2 Superannuation (State Public Sector) Variation of Deed (No. 1) No. 174, 1992 ˙ Short title 1. This order in council may be cited as the Superannuation (State Public Sector) Variation of Deed Order (No. 1) 1992 . ˙ Commencement 2. This order in council commences on 1 July 1992. ˙ Amended Deed 3. The variation of the Deed of the State Public Sector Superannuation Scheme set out in this order in council is approved. 1 ˙ Amendment of the Schedule 4. The Schedule (after clause 3)— insert— ‘4. The percentages in respect of benefits for members employed by the South East Queensland Water Board are— (a) Compulsory Contribution Benefit—15.155%; and (b) Basic Benefit—3.5%; and (c) Prospective Membership Benefit—18.655%. ’. ENDNOTES 1. Made by the Governor in Council on 25 June 1992. 2. The variation approved in this order in council was approved in writing by the Board on 17 June 1992. 3. Published in the Gazette on 26 June 1992. 4. Laid before the Legislative Assembly on . . . 5. The administering agency is the Government Superannuation Office. 1 The Deed was initially published in the Gazette on 23 June 1990 at pages 1029–1052.
